The Sparda-Bank Berlin and the trade union ver.di have agreed on a collective agreement. A 35-hour week with full wage compensation is being introduced for employees of the cooperative bank with the largest number of members in East Germany. The reduction in working hours from the current 39 weekly working hours to 35 hours will take place in 2 steps on 1 January 2024 and 1 January 2025. This corresponds to a wage increase of 11.4%. In addition, there will be a one-off payment of € 2,400 net in January 2024. The collective agreement runs until 31 March 2026.
